Key ceremony item 7 — Cron drift investigation (Project Hollowmere). Confirm drift logs pulled from both scheduler nodes. Verify offsets signed off by Petra before sealing. Lock the ceremony laptop; no network. Record witness initials on the tally sheet. If the sealed drift archive must be reopened post-ceremony, unseal it with the recovery passphrase below.

strongbox words: druath-quenael

**Finance Review Summary — Meridale Platform Budget Request**

The operations group has requested an incremental allocation for the Meridale platform rebuild, covering contractor capacity and a staged infrastructure migration through year-end. Committee review found the cost assumptions conservative and the phasing credible, though hiring timelines in the Caldreth office remain a risk. We recommend approval subject to quarterly checkpoints. The underlying commercial reasoning is summarised immediately below.

management briefing: Project Zorix slips by six weeks because of the audit delay.

Q: Dark mode broke the admin login panel — how do I recover access?

A: Known issue in Quillbox Admin v4.2: dark theme hides the unlock link. Switch themes via the URL param, then open the recovery modal. Two-person approval required. Paste the standing recovery passphrase when prompted. For maintainers, the current passphrase is:

unlock words, fafog-yagap: julvan-rusix-rusdor-quenath-drumir-wenir-sileth-julael-aldion-julael-frador-giliel-tameth-ulador

## Cron Drift Investigation

If you're paged for scheduler drift on Quillhaven, check the delta between the cron controller's wall clock and the Tandemite time service first. Drift above 90 seconds causes the nightly reconciliation jobs to skip their window, which shows up as stale rollups in the morning report. Restarting the controller resets the offset but does not fix root cause. The full investigation checklist and historical drift graphs are on the internal page here:

runbook for tagug-hafog: https://jira.lumiclabs.internal/projects/pages/pages/9773c0d8